I'd say go for a 600 on my experience so far. The taking off from a start is not bad. I thought it would be a lot more powerful but it's not. Don't get me wrong, it has a lot of power. It just won't take off from you if you're easy with the throttle. You don't really have to use any throttle to start off. You just start giving it some throttle afterwards. My bike's redline is 15,000 rpm. I've brought up to about 10,000 very quickly through first and second. Wasn't too bad. The turning is the thing to get down to me. This is my first bike. I've never even owned a dirtbike.
